How the Tool Works
This newly introduced tool is designed to detect, predict, and mitigate potential system failures before they escalate into widespread outages. Microsoft’s focus is on predictive maintenance, which uses advanced algorithms and AI to analyze system performance. It can recognize patterns and anomalies that typically lead to system disruptions.
One key feature of this tool is its ability to monitor system health in real time, offering early warnings for any issues that could affect the operating system’s functionality. The tool sends alerts to IT administrators and Microsoft support teams, providing detailed diagnostics to resolve the issue before it reaches a critical point. This shift from reactive to proactive maintenance is a game changer for Windows users, both in terms of preventing outages and minimizing downtime.
